How To Play MP3 CDs

- Insert a MP3 CD just as a normal CD (described on page 05) .
- Slide the Function switch to CD(MP3).
- The disc will spin and perform a full check of the entire disc.
- Once the check is complete, the first song (track) will start to play and the display will show “MP3”.
- At anytime during playback, press the Next/Back button to skip forward or backward one
track at a time.
- MP3 discs often have “Folders” (sub-directories) which contain groups of songs. To skip to a different
folder, press the Skip+10 / Folder button. (If the disc has more than 1 folder.)

How To Program The CD Player

- The CD player can be programmed to play up to 20 consecutive tracks in any given order as desired.
- Always press the Stop button before beginning any progamming.
- Press the Program button, the display will show and an “P01” will flash, to indicate that the set is
now in “Memory Programming Mode”.
- Press the Next/Back button to select the desired tracks (songs).
- When you scan to the numbered track you would like to program, simply press the Program button to
store that particular track into the Program Memory.
- Repeat the previous step to program all of the desired tracks (up to 20 total tracks) to be programmed.
- After the maximum 20 tracks have been programmed, (or less).
- Press Play to start the progress of the programmed tracks (songs).
- To clear the memory (cancel the programmed songs), simply press the Stop button or turn OFF the
unit entirely.
